Stirling Heads
Portraits of people from Stirling, selected from the gallery's collection. Featured artists include Sir Daniel McNee, George Graham Gilbert, Sir George Harvey and Henry Raeburn.

Finding The Unicorn: Tapestries Mythical And Modern
Works from the West Dean Tapestry Studio and Historic Scotland's recently completed refurbishment of James V's Royal Palace at Stirling Castle.
